WebJun 17, 2024 · Dysesthesia is a sensation that people typically describe as painful, itchy, burning, or restrictive. It results from nerve damage and mostly occurs with neurological conditions. Dysesthesia comes ... WebFeb 24, 2024 · Complementary exams are indicated to confirm a suspicious case of neuropathic itch. The determination of the IENFD, which is frequently reduced in neuropathic itch, is the gold-standard test to diagnose involvement of small-fibers.
WebPostherpetic neuralgia (PHN) results from damage to nerve fibers during shingles infection. The nerve fibers at the skin in the affected area send exaggerated pain signals to your brain. Postherpetic neuralgia means nerve pain after herpes. Shingles is also called herpes zoster. Shingles is caused by the varicella-zoster virus, the virus that ...
